Property Description
Escape to your own mountain retreat in the desirable Firewise-designated Harris Park community, featuring breathtaking Continental Divide views, abundant wildlife, and true Rocky Mountain living. Thoughtfully maintained with fire mitigation measures- chimney sweeping, Galvanized metal enhancements on side of the house, pine beetle mitigation, tree trimming. Recent septic clean out along with improvements (2026), energy-efficient windows, waterproof flooring, an updated electrical panel/meter, and recently upgraded power infrastructure.
Enjoy a wood-burning stove, included firewood (full cord), fresh Rocky Mountain well water, a cold-weather hot tub, low property taxes, and no water or sewer bills. Deer, elk, hummingbirds, and butterflies are frequent visitors, while annual chimney maintenance and fire-protective enhancements provide added peace of mind.
Ideally located near National Forest land, fishing lakes (local to Harris Park), hiking and off-road trails (10 mintues), Mt. Evans Wilderness (10 mintues), shopping & dining (15 mins), Denver (45 minutes), Staunton State Park (30 mintues), and Breckenridge (1.5 hours) Harris Park's active community offers year-round events, making this the perfect full-time home or mountain getaway.
The Harris Park Community Center brings neighbors together through summer bingo, the Family Fishing Derby, Trunk or Treat, Easter and Christmas celebrations, and other year-round events. Nearby stocked fishing lakes are available with a $50 annual pass.
